The shipping industry has an impact on each and every one of us every day. Ships transport the food we eat, the clothes we wear, the cars we drive, the materials used to build our homes, and the fuel that heats them. Yet traditional shipping companies - ones that combine various aspects of shipping under one organizational roof - are on the decline. They are gradually being replaced by new, more specialized companies with more strategic clarity and managerial focus. In Shipping Strategy Peter Lorange draws on his extensive experience in the shipping industry to show how companies can adapt to the fast-moving and volatile world of maritime business by devising strategies for future success, including specialization and innovation.

Master's Thesis from the year 2015 in the subject Business economics - Supply, Production, Logistics, grade: 2,0, Hamburg School of Business Administration gGmbH (Maritime and Logistics - HSBA Hamburg School of Business Administration), course: MBA Shipping, language: English, abstract: This thesis develops a methodology that gives guidance through the process of identifying a business opportunity in shipping by spotting an emerging niche in the market and setting up a corresponding business model to establish a promising company. The focus lies on shipping entrepreneurs, who are entirely dependent on investment capital and therefore have to be well prepared to attract investors. The thesis is composed of five chapters. Chapter One is introductory, defines the basic terminology and sets assumptions for the further analysis. Chapter Two explores the signals, indicating emerging niches in the market, covering the first part of identifying a business opportunity. Chapter Three and Four cover the second part of the identification process, discussing considerations regarding the strategic framework as well as the operational management of the startup. Conclusions are drawn in chapter Five. The key findings are that the financial and corporate structure of the business model is mutually dependent. Therefore a holistic approach of the venture must be taken into account to successfully identify and approach a business opportunity. Furthermore it is found that the entrepreneurs have to integrate a prudent risk management to attract investors and to prepare the company for present and future challenges. This should be complemented by a proactive and transparent style of management. However, there is no unique all-in-one solution for the establishment of a new company as every business case is different and must be conducted individually. Nevertheless the tools and considerations presented in this thesis offer practical guidance and lower risks and uncertainties in the decision-making processes of the shipping-entrepreneurs.

The maritime sector is dynamic and volatile, creating the need for continuous monitoring of the latest developments and their effects on the organisation, management and strategies of shipping companies. This book analyses the business environment of these companies and the approaches they adopt in organising and managing their activities. Management of Shipping Companies aims to facilitate the learning and understanding of the fascinating world of shipping business. It examines the organisation and management of companies which manage ocean-going ships, emphasising the special characteristics of the industry and the framework created by these. This textbook offers a detailed account of the companies’ processes and functions, the structural and contextual dimensions of their organisation, as well as an analysis of human resources, safety management and the outsourcing of shipping operations. Written in an easily digestible and critical manner, it includes case studies and analysis of best practices implemented by companies worldwide. This unique and accessible book is an ideal text for students in maritime studies programs as well as readers interested in learning about maritime businesses’ organisation and management.

This open access book belongs to the Maritime Business and Economic History strand of the Palgrave Studies in Maritime Economics book series. This volume highlights the contribution of the shipping industry to the transformations in business and society of the postwar era. Shipping was both an example and an engine of globalization and structural change. In turn, the industry experienced and pioneered, mirrored and enabled key developments that led to the present-day globalized economy. Contributions address issues such as the macro-level shift of shipping’s centre of gravity from Europe to Asia, the political and legal frameworks within which it developed, the strategies and performance of both successful and unsuccessful firms, and the links between the shipping industry and the wider economy and society. Without shipping and its ability to forge connections and networks of a global reach, the modern world would look very different. By bringing together scholars from various disciplinary and national backgrounds, this book advances our understanding of the linkages that bind economies and societies together.
